Active Shooter Preparation and Response Training

Our Active Shooter Preparation and Response Training is designed to introduce techniques that can minimize injury and increase survival should something like this happen at your facility. Our training approach includes:

  • Establishing emergency procedures and making employees aware of options and strategies to maximize personal safety during an Active Shooter event.
  • Discussing best practices for planning, preparation, and practice prior to an event.
  • Reviewing the “Options for Consideration” video developed by The Department of  Homeland Security and providing important context and considerations  around these options.
  • Considering the different dynamics that occur in such events and determining your best response.
  • Understanding what to expect.

Participants also learn the concept of “situational awareness” and the importance of identifying a potentially dangerous situation, whether it is in the workplace, public, school or other environment. From pre-attack indicators to post-incident concerns, Active Shooter Preparation and Response Training can provide your organization with strategies that can help you and your employees respond to or manage an active shooter event at your workplace.

*The training provided by WGI is consistent with techniques that are advocated by the United States Department of Homeland Security.

Training Program Options

WGI’s Active Shooter Response Training is comprised of 3 separate training options:

Option 1 - Active Shooter 101: Personal Safety Strategies for Employees

This is a 90-minute presentation geared toward the general population in your workplace that addresses specific response strategies. Training is tailored to be consistent with existing organizational goals, policies, and emergency plans.


Option 2 - Active Shooter Tabletop Exercise: Management Strategies for Safety Committee, Security, Management and other Leadership personnel

This 2-hour tabletop training session is designed for security personnel, managers, and key leadership personnel to clarify the expectations for their roles during an Active Shooter event.


Option 3 - Active Shooter Hybrid Program: Workspace Safety Training and Tour

The Active Shooter Hybrid Program: Workspace Safety Training and Tour is a 90-minute training and safety class designed to teach the fundamentals of Active Shooter Training while incorporating a walk-through of the real-life work environment.

“An Active Shooter is an individual actively engaged in killing or attempting to kill people in a confined and populated area; in most cases, active shooters use firearms and there is no pattern or method to their selection of victims. 

Active shooter situations are unpredictable and evolve quickly. Typically, the immediate deployment of law enforcement is required to stop the shooting and mitigate harm to victims.  Because active shooter situations are often over within 10 to 15 minutes before law enforcement arrives on the scene, individuals must be prepared both mentally and physically to deal with an active shooter situation.”

                                                            The United States Department of Homeland Security
